Eat your fish!

10/20/2017

0 Comments

 
Picture
Fish is an important part of any healthy lifestyle. Fish is a good source of proteins, vitamins, minerals, and omega-3 fats. It is recommended to have a least two servings of fish a week. One of these serving should be from an oily fish as they contain the omega-3 fats which has been linked to the reduction of heart disease. 
Oily fish include:
salmon
mackerel
trout
herring
fresh tuna
sardines
pilchards.

Non-Oily fish include:
haddock
plaice
coley
cod
canned tuna
skate
hake
Try mixing it up, choose a variety of fish in your diet for optimal health and great flavor!
